Hindu priest pours milk over Shivlinga while chanting mantras during Maha Shivratri festival at Jagannath temple in New Delhi. Shivalinga is given a special bath with milk, yogurt, honey, sandalwood paste and rose water.

Indian boys prepare Bhaturas and deep fry them at a shop in Chandni Chowk, Old Delhi. Chole bhature is a combination of chole (spicy chick peas) and fried bread called bhatoora (made of maida flour).
